1. Unplug the power source to the GE microwave oven and locate the WB02X11025 GE Fan Blade underneath the frame of the oven.
2. Remove screws or fasteners securing the fan blade to the frame using a Phillips screwdriver.
3. Carefully remove the old fan blade and set it aside.
4. Insert the new fan blade and secure it with screws or fasteners.
5. Finally, plug in the power source and test the fan blade to ensure it is running properly.
Please keep in mind, these instructions are for general guidance and should always be used in conjunction with the manufacturer's manual, if available.
